Backwoods Family Farm in Marshville, North Carolina feels more like visiting friends than a quick run to the store. On approach, you can see cows and pigs grazing right by the shop, a sign that this is real, hands-on farming. They pull together all the farm life you want: grass-fed beef, eggs, honey, jams and jellies, pickles, and flour, all from a family that knows your name. The honey is part of a straightforward, locally sourced lineup that also includes seasonal berries like their strawberries, which locals rave about when summer rolls in. The meat speaks for itself, with all natural grass-fed cattle that make a bite worth planning around. And the value is real ground beef rings in at about 5 a pound when you buy 4+ pounds. Buy by swing by the on-site farm stand or find them at Marshville area farmers markets. The friendly, hard-working family is ready to chat about farming stories and product origins.
